Thought we might spend December and January in Spain using a Ferry to Bilbo or Santander. When I have researched this possibility all the ferry companies seem to stop their service beginning of October.
Am I looking in the wrong Place?

If it's the same as in previous years then Brittany Ferries will be running the Crap Finistre from November to March.
Not my favourite ship as it's a bit smaller than the Pont Aven and not as good. Done the trip a few times and as you would expect in winter the Bay of Biscay can be rough and I don't do rough.
So it will be driving down through France again in November and it's also about £300 cheaper according to my calculations.

Done the return trip four times now and only one of the return legs was rough and then only for the first 12 hours. It was VERY rough though and we just laid flat on our bunks until it calmed down as it was somewhere between difficult and impossible to stand or move about without hanging on tightly to something.
It hasn't put us off though, as the odds are probably in our favour that we will have a decent crossing again this winter.
